jQuery Mobile更改页面,显示图像

时间:2012-11-09 19:43:00

标签: jquery-mobile

我正在编写一个jQuery Mobile单页面应用程序。 在我的一个div(data-role =“page”)中,我有一些图像(img元素),我在“pagebeforeshow”中加载:

$('#a1').attr("src", "images/smile.png");    

当我第一次导航到此页面时(使用更改页面),图像显示正确,但如果我再次单击并再次按此页面的链接,则不会显示图像。

如果我使用window.location(而不是changepage),一切正常,但是我无法控制转换(幻灯片,翻转等)。

任何想法为什么会发生这种情况?

谢谢!

1 个答案:

答案 0 :(得分:0)

尝试使用pagebeforechange而不是pagebeforeshow